Abstract

Subject matter disclosed herein relates to video content editing, and in particular, to video review workflow.

Claims (76)

1 . A method, comprising:

performing, by a server computer:

initiating a review cycle in response to receiving a request including information for a workflow schedule from a video editor on a computer for a review initiator;

customizing said workflow schedule according to said received information, wherein said customizing comprises specifying one or more tasks to be completed by one or more reviewers with respect to one or more video clips;

in response to the request to initiate the review, transmitting, to respective review applications on respective one or more computers for said one or more reviewers, a respective notification of a respective task of said one or more tasks according to said workflow schedule;

in response to receiving a respective indication that each respective task is complete from each review application of said one or more computers for said one or more reviewers, uploading respective comments from the respective review applications of said one or more computers;

synchronizing said respective comments with said one or more video clips;

transmitting, to the video editor on said computer for the review initiator, a task indicating that the review cycle is complete, such that the task appears within the video editor on said computer for the review initiator; and

providing the synchronized comments to said video editor on said computer for the review initiator.
